i believe you need a telstra or some sort of licensing before u can do telephone. technically u need an electricician to do network cables ... but most antenna guys can do the network and antena but i doubt if they can do the telephone ---->Some say that a recession is when your neighbour loses his/her job while a depression is when you lose yours!<----- Re: Antenna + Data + Phone - Can someone do it all?? 4Jan 21, 2009 11:54 pm Call a data cabling company.
You need someone with AUSTEL approval for the phones and they typically have network data cabling expertise and test equipment for data cables these days. The TV - coax is easy - but most cablers will not be bothered wihth terminatig it but can pull it for the tv guys to terminate. Look for a data cabling specialist - as ask rad here - I'm sure he can do 2/3rds of what you need and he will know someone who does the phones. I wouldn't be calling an electrician.
